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Victims should seek legal representation from a national firm that specializes in as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should offer a no-cost case evaluation to determine whether you qualify for compensation. Additionally, the best mesothelioma lawyers operate on a contingency basis. This arrangement increases the amount of compensation offered to clients.

1. Experience

If you or someone you love has mesothelioma, asbestosis, or another disease that is related to asbestos, it's critical to hire an expert lawyer to help you obtain compensation. Asbestos victims are able to seek damages to compensate their financial losses against companies that exposed them to toxic asbestos.

Asbestos victims are given a limited amount of time to file a claim or risk being denied the right to take legal action. A New York asbestos lawyer can assist you in filing your claim within legal deadlines and ensure that all relevant law is adhered to.

Mesothelioma lawyers are familiar dealing with the complicated rules and regulations surrounding asbestos litigation. They also have the knowledge required to gather evidence and construct a convincing argument in front of judges and juries. A top-rated lawyer will have a track record of helping their clients get the full and fair compensation they deserve for their losses.

New York is home to many of the best mesothelioma lawyers in the country among them are Weitz & Luxenberg Cooney & Conway and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team consisting of paralegals and attorneys that can assist you in filing a lawsuit against asbestos in the state most likely to succeed.

Asbestos lawsuits have an international scope, and the majority of mesothelioma companies have a nationwide reach. It is crucial to find an asbestos lawyer that has an office in your area and who can meet with you personally, if at all feasible. Local offices can make you feel more at ease when discussing your case. They also make the process easier because they eliminate some of the stress associated from traveling.

Ask candidates about their asbestos compensation litigation experience when you interview them. Find out what the firm's approach is for each case and the way it plans to fight on your behalf. Find out who will be managing your case. Case managers that are not lawyers are typically employed by large companies. Also, find out how quickly they respond to emails and phone calls.

A mesothelioma settlement or verdict can cover medical bills as well as lost wages, home care expenses as well as travel expenses, funeral and burial costs, and other losses. Many victims receive compensation in the millions.

2. Reputation

If you're looking to ensure the most favorable outcome for your mesothelioma lawsuit look into hiring a legal firm that has a national presence and a long-standing history. These asbestos firms are familiar with the different laws of the states and asbestos litigation. This simplified process can help you save time and stress in the process of seeking compensation. It also allows you to concentrate on your family and medical treatment, rather than spending a lot of energy trying to navigate the legal system.

Mesothelioma lawyers with a solid reputation have a proven track record of winning compensation for families of victims. They have a wealth of resources, such as access to industry statistics and historical data. They have the expertise and experience to identify asbestos companies that are responsible and make a lawsuit or trust fund. They have a passion for justice and the desire to hold asbestos companies accountable for their blunders. For example, famous as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ley has an intimate connection to the disease due to his grandfather's mesothelioma diagnosis. He has won a number of mult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ma lawsuits including the first jury verdict ever against Colgate-Palmolive for its pop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

A good mesothelioma lawyer has a positive outlook and will listen to your concerns and be able to answer questions in a timely manner. They will be able to explain the various options available for financial compensation, such as filing mesothelioma lawsuits as well as tr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also know how to file any claims before the statutes of limitation expire.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will provide a free case evaluation so you can determine whether or not you're qualified to file a lawsuit or trust fund claim. The best law firms will not charge you upfront costs to review your case, as they operate on a contingent basis. This means that they will only be paid if they are successful in obtaining compensation for you. This is not only a great way to prioritize your needs, this setup is also a cost-effective way to ensure you receive the maximum amount of compensation.
